Arts and culture-based education has been found to be beneficial in developing intellectual skills and enhancing educational impacts. Not only does it help future-proof Australia’s workforce, it also helps mitigate disadvantage, particularly with students who are “at-risk”: who are socio-economically disadvantaged, at risk of prematurely disengaging from schooling, and/or expressing anti-social or non-coping behaviours.
— Insight research series Report two TRANSFORMATIVE: IMPACTS OF CULTURE AND CREATIVITY

Education Program

In 2018, Blue Cow Theatre teamed up with leading Tasmanian company Tassal to provide young people in regional communities with access to vital creative experiences, both in their communities and in Hobart theatres.

Each school and community has different needs. Lead by our Education Coordinator, Blue Cow Theatre delivers bespoke programs that inspire students, support teachers, and brings theatre to schools that might otherwise have no opportunity for drama experiences.
